Identifying Common Inefficiencies in Plastic Molding Processes

Identifying inefficiencies in plastic molding processes is crucial for optimizing production outcomes. A significant area of concern is cycle time, which can often be improved by streamlining setups and maintenance. According to a report by the Society of Plastics Engineers, reducing cycle time by just 10% can lead to a 20% increase in overall productivity. This improvement not only speeds up throughput but also helps in addressing production bottlenecks that could affect delivery times.


Another common inefficiency arises from material waste. Research indicates that plastic plants often experience scrap rates as high as 10-15%. By implementing better material handling systems and closely monitoring production parameters, manufacturers can reduce these scrap rates significantly. A case study by Plastics Technology highlighted a company that adopted advanced monitoring technologies, resulting in a 25% reduction in waste. Adopting these methodologies not only improves efficiency but also enhances sustainability efforts, making it a dual benefit for businesses in the plastic molding industry.

Optimizing Material Selection for Enhanced Production Efficiency

In the realm of plastic molding, the selection of materials is a pivotal factor that can significantly enhance production efficiency. According to a report by MarketsandMarkets, the global market for plastic injection molding is expected to reach $337 billion by 2025, driven largely by innovations in material technology. Choosing high-quality, suitable materials not only improves the mechanical performance and longevity of the final product but also reduces production waste, thereby maximizing operational efficiency.

Advanced polymers, such as polyetheretherketone (PEEK) and thermoplastic elastomers (TPEs), offer substantial benefits over traditional materials. A study by the GIBM Institute highlights that utilizing engineered materials can lead to a reduction in cycle time by up to 30%. This decrease is primarily due to the enhanced flow characteristics of these materials during the molding process, allowing for faster cooling and solidification. Additionally, optimizing material selection can lower the energy consumption per unit produced, with estimates suggesting a savings of approximately 15-20% in energy costs when moving towards high-performance polymers.

Integrating data from materials suppliers and leveraging software for predictive modeling can further refine the material selection process. Smart material choices, combined with optimized molding conditions, can lead to improvements in not just efficiency, but also product quality, ultimately resulting in better production outcomes and higher profitability for manufacturers.

Implementing Advanced Technology in Plastic Molding Operations

In today's fast-paced manufacturing environment, the implementation of advanced technology in plastic molding operations is essential for enhancing production efficiency. One of the key innovations is the adoption of automation and robotics. By integrating robotic systems into the molding process, manufacturers can achieve precise control over the injection and cooling phases, minimizing human error and reducing cycle times. This combination not only speeds up production but also ensures consistent quality in the final products.

Additionally, the use of smart sensors and IoT technology in plastic molding can provide real-time data insights, enabling manufacturers to monitor the entire production line actively. These insights allow for quick adjustments to be made to processes, reducing scrap rates and improving resource utilization. Moreover, predictive maintenance powered by advanced analytics can foresee equipment failures before they occur, drastically minimizing downtime. By embracing these technological advancements, manufacturers can significantly optimize their plastic molding operations, leading to better production outcomes and a more competitive edge in the market.

Streamlining Communication Between Design and Manufacturing Teams

Effective communication between design and manufacturing teams is crucial for improving efficiency in plastic molding processes. According to a report by the Society of Plastics Engineers, companies that foster collaboration between these teams can reduce product development time by up to 30%. When designers and manufacturers work closely together, they can identify potential design flaws early on, leading to fewer iterations and faster time-to-market.

**Tips for Enhancing Communication:**

1. **Regular Meetings:** Establish a routine of weekly or bi-weekly meetings that include both design and manufacturing representatives. This encourages accountability and ensures everyone stays informed about project updates and challenges.

2. **Integrated Software Tools:** Utilize integrated software solutions that allow both teams to access real-time data on designs and production capabilities. Platforms like CAD-CAM software not only enhance communication but also streamline workflows.

3. **Feedback Loops:** Create a structured feedback loop where manufacturing teams can provide insights on design feasibility during the early stages. According to a McKinsey study, organizations that implement feedback mechanisms see a 20% increase in operational efficiency.

By prioritizing communication between design and manufacturing, companies can significantly improve their plastic molding processes, ultimately resulting in better production outcomes.

Evaluating and Adjusting Production Cycles for Optimal Output

Evaluating and adjusting production cycles is crucial for enhancing efficiency in plastic molding processes. A well-structured production cycle can significantly reduce waste, increase throughput, and improve the overall quality of molded products. One effective approach is to adopt Lean Manufacturing principles, which focus on streamlining operations and eliminating non-value-adding activities. By analyzing each step in the production cycle, companies can identify bottlenecks and areas for improvement, allowing them to fine-tune processes and minimize cycle times.

Another important aspect is utilizing data analytics to monitor the production cycle continuously. Implementing real-time data collection and analysis can provide insights into machine performance, process parameters, and product quality. This information enables manufacturers to make informed adjustments, optimizing machinery settings and workflow configurations to achieve optimal output. In addition, regular maintenance and timely upgrades of equipment can lead to better efficiency and fewer disruptions during production, ensuring a smoother operation in the long run. By meticulously evaluating and adjusting production cycles, businesses can foster a more productive environment and sustain competitive advantages in the market.
